We welcome this month’s guest chef, Lalita, a London-based Southeast Asian chef shaped by her Vietnamese, Chinese, Mon, and Thai heritage. Her cooking is rooted in memory, family recipes, market flavours, and shared tables expressed through flavour-led, balanced dishes that honour sweet, sour, salt, and heat. Cooking became her way of healing and reconnecting with her roots. Through Lali by Lalita, she creates intimate, story-driven dining experiences where food becomes a bridge between cultures, past and present, and strangers who leave the table feeling connected.

Showerings Cider joins us with their dry and gently carbonated cider made with a blend of three vintages. Its delicate balance of sweet and sharpness makes it a distinguished aperitif, perfect to have on its own or paired with food, as a refined alternative to wine. The Showering family have been making cider for over 180 years in Shepton Mallet, Somerset – the temperate heartland of British cider making. Sourced from a single orchard in Somerset, the apples used to make the Showerings’ vintages vary according to the terroir and temperature of each year.

We’re partnering with Popoliolive oil, which has been handcrafted from groves in the Italian region of Abruzzo by the same family for three generations. Made from four different olive varieties, including Leccino, Gentile, Peranzana, and Moraiolo, it’s a bold and peppery blend with a silky finish. At Popoli, olive oil is culture, family, and land, now shared worldwide, one small-batch drop at a time.
